What is Global PV Metallization Aluminium Paste Market?
The Global PV Metallization Aluminium Paste Market is a specialized sector within the broader photovoltaic industry. This market focuses on the production and distribution of aluminium paste, a key component used in the manufacturing of solar cells. The paste is primarily used in the metallization process of solar cells, which involves the creation of thin metal contacts on the surface of the cell. These contacts allow for the efficient transfer of electricity generated by the cell. BSF Solar Cells, PERC Solar Cells in the Global PV Metallization Aluminium Paste Market:
BSF (Back Surface Field) and PERC (Passivated Emitter and Rear Cell) solar cells are two types of solar cells that utilize PV Metallization Aluminium Paste in their production process. BSF solar cells are traditional solar cells that have a back surface field to improve the cell's efficiency. The aluminium paste is used to create this back surface field. On the other hand, PERC solar cells are a newer type of solar cell that features a passivated emitter and rear cell design. This design allows for greater efficiency and power output. The aluminium paste is used in the passivation process, which involves coating the cell's surface to reduce electron recombination. Global PV Metallization Aluminium Paste Market Outlook:
The Global PV Metallization Aluminium Paste Market is a growing market with promising prospects. In 2022, the market was valued at US$ 307.7 million. It is projected to reach a value of US$ 423.1 million by 2029, growing at a Compound Annual Growth Rate (CAGR) of 4.6% during the forecast period from 2023 to 2029. The largest market for PV Metallization Aluminium Paste is in China Mainland, which holds about 55% of the global market share. The top three companies in this market hold about 71% of the market share, indicating a high level of market concentration.
